COMPENSATION. During the term of this Agreement, the City shall pay Contractor for <br />Services performed under this Agreement, an amount of Two Hundred Forty Thousand Three <br />Hundred Twenty -Five Dollars and No Cents ($240,325.00), plus Nine Thousand Six Hundred <br />Seventy -Five Dollars and No Cents ($9,675.00), as a contingency amount, if necessary, resulting <br />in a total not -to -exceed amount of Two Hundred Fifty Thousand Dollars and No Cents <br />($250,000.00). Payment to Contractor for all charges and tasks under this Agreement shall be in <br />accordance with the Contract Documents, under the following conditions: <br />A. Disbursements. There are no reimbursable expenses associated with this contract <br />except for expenses approved by the City Manager. <br />B. Payment Schedule- Contractor agrees to the following milestone payment terms <br />for the 2026 Holiday Season: <br />1. 25% deposit upon execution of this Agreement by all Parties. <br />2. 7.5% payment at completion of parks and rights -of -way tree wrapping, and <br />pole decorations, contingent on satisfactory walk-through inspection by <br />City. <br />3. 7.5% payment at completion of entrance way decorations and parks <br />decorations, contingent on satisfactory walkthrough inspection by City. <br />Lines 1 through 3 must be completed by November 02, 2026. <br />4. 10% payment on December 1, 2026, provided holiday decorations are <br />functioning satisfactorily. <br />5. 10% payment on December 15, 2026, provided holiday decorations are <br />functioning satisfactorily. <br />6. 40% payment at take -down of all decorations by Contractor, which must be <br />completed by January 31, 2027. <br />Invoices received from the Contractor pursuant to this Agreement will be reviewed <br />by the initiating City Department. Invoices must reference the contract number <br />assigned hereto. Invoices will be paid in accordance with the State of Florida <br />Prompt Payment Act. The City will pay properly submitted Contractor invoices <br />following each monthly period within 30 (thirty) days of receipt, for completed <br />Services, unless the City notifies the Contractor in writing of the dispute, before the <br />payment is due. <br />C. Availability of Funds. The City's performance and obligation to pay under this <br />Agreement is contingent upon an annual appropriation for its purpose by the City <br />Commission.
